I don't have my tux with me, so I can't check. Is the
tux.tts.authorized_voices_list the list you're talking about ?
Yes, that's it. (I don't know that myself, I'm just asking Rémi all the
time ;-) )
This list returns all installed languages, and as soon as you select one,
the list is updated and only includes English and the second language you
choosed. (The Acapela license only allow you to use English and a second
language simultaneously.)
